引言
随着加密货币的日益普及,硬件冷钱包作为存储数字资产的安全解决方案,越来越受到投资者和用户的重视。然而,许多人并不清楚如何有效地测试这些钱包的安全性,以确保他们的资金不会受到威胁。本文将在详细探讨硬件冷钱包的安全性测试方法和工具,帮助用户建立一个全面的安全性测试框架。
硬件冷钱包基础知识
硬件冷钱包是一种物理设备,用于存储加密货币的私钥。与在线钱包或软件钱包相比,冷钱包通常被认为更加安全,因为它们不直接连接到互联网,从而降低了被黑客攻击的风险。虽然冷钱包提供了更高的安全性,但这并不意味着它们是完全无风险的。
为什么需要测试硬件冷钱包的安全性
测试硬件冷钱包的安全性是确保用户资产安全的重要步骤。尽管硬件钱包在理论上具有较强的安全性,但在实际使用中仍可能面临各种风险,例如恶意软件、硬件故障、物理盗窃等。因此,了解如何测试硬件冷钱包的安全性,是每个投资者的必修课。
测试硬件冷钱包安全性的基本步骤
要测试硬件冷钱包的安全性,可以遵循以下基本步骤:
- 评估设备的设计和制造质量:确保钱包制造商和设计团队的声誉良好,购买正规渠道的硬件。
- 进行固件更新:及时更新硬件冷钱包的固件,以确保使用的是最新的安全补丁。
- 检查备份与恢复方法:确保用户对钱包的备份和恢复过程熟悉,以免在数据丢失时无法找回资产。
- 模拟攻击测试:对钱包进行模拟攻击测试,通过技术手段检测硬件的安全性漏洞。
- 用户行为测试:考察用户在实际使用中的行为,识别潜在的安全隐患。
模拟攻击测试的具体方法
模拟攻击测试是检测硬件冷钱包安全性的重要方式。它可以帮助识别钱包在面对各种攻击策略时的脆弱性。
一些常见的模拟攻击方法包括:
- 侧信道攻击:通过观察硬件在处理数据时发出的电磁波、功率消耗等信息,推测出密钥信息。
- 物理攻击:直接对硬件实施攻击,例如拆解、加热、冷却等,以尝试破解其安全机制。
- 软件漏洞测试:利用特定工具对钱包软件进行渗透测试,寻找可能的漏洞。
如何选择合适的安全性测试工具
选择合适的工具是成功进行安全性测试的关键。市场上有许多工具可以帮助测试硬件冷钱包的安全性,包括:
- 硬件安全模块(HSM):特别设计用于保护敏感数据并支持加密操作的专用硬件。
- 渗透测试工具:如Metasploit,可以帮助识别软件层面的漏洞。
- 侧信道分析工具:此工具可以用来分析设备的物理信号,识别潜在的安全问题。
用户行为对安全性的影响
虽然硬件冷钱包在设计时考虑了安全性,但用户的使用行为同样会影响整体安全性。错误的操作可能导致私钥泄露或资产丢失。因此,用户在使用硬件冷钱包时应注意以下几点:
- 保管助记词:确保助记词的安全,避免将其存储在联网的设备上。
- 防止物理盗窃:将硬件钱包存放在安全的位置,避免被他人获取。
- 警惕网络攻击:在使用硬件钱包的过程中,注意网络环境,避免在公共网络上进行交易。
如何及时更新固件和软件
保持硬件冷钱包的软件和固件的最新版本是确保其安全性的一个重要措施。硬件钱包制造商会定期发布更新,以修复漏洞和改善用户体验。因此,用户应注意定期检查并执行固件和软件更新:
- 关注官方公告:定期访问制造商的官方网站,查看是否有新的更新发布。
- 遵循更新指南:按照制造商提供的更新指南进行操作,确保更新顺利完成。
- 做备份:在更新前务必做好数据备份,以防更新失败导致数据丢失。
常见问题解答
1. 如何判断硬件冷钱包的制造商是否可信?
判断硬件冷钱包制造商的可信性,可以从多个方面入手:
- 品牌口碑:选择市场上有良好口碑的品牌,例如Ledger、Trezor等。通过查阅用户评价和行业评论来了解这些品牌的历史和声誉。
- 透明度:一个可信的制造商应该对其产品的技术细节、开发过程和安全性措施进行详细说明。制造商的透明度对于用户评估其可信性至关重要。
- 合作和认证:检查制造商是否与知名的安全机构或学术机构合作,以及其设备是否获得相关的安全认证。
- 售后服务:良好的客户支持和技术支持是评估制造商可信度的另一重要指标。
2. 硬件冷钱包如何存储加密货币的私钥?
硬件冷钱包的主要功能是安全存储加密货币的私钥,其中的私钥通常不会离开设备存储。硬件冷钱包使用的是安全元件(Secure Element)或者定制的安全芯片,这些芯片是专门设计用于存储和保护敏感信息。不论用户如何进行交易,私钥都不会暴露在互联网上,此过程通常通过设备内的数字签名来完成,从而保持了极高的安全性。
3. 冷钱包使用过程中如何防止意外损坏或丢失?
为了防止硬件冷钱包的意外损坏或丢失,用户可以采取以下措施:
- 定期备份:确保定期备份钱包中的数据和助记词,以备不时之需。
- 保护物理设备:选择坚固耐用的硬件钱包,防水、防震,并妥善存放,避免与尖锐物品接触。
- 使用保险箱:将硬件冷钱包存放在安全的地方,如银行保险箱,以防盗窃或意外丢失。
- 记录备份位置:清晰记录助记词和备份文件的存放位置,确保这些信息不易丢失。
4. 硬件冷钱包的固件更新有什么重要性?
固件更新对硬件冷钱包至关重要,原因如下:
- 安全补丁:固件更新通常包含安全漏洞的补丁,及时更新可以保护用户免受已知漏洞的攻击。
- 功能改进:新版本可能会提供新的功能或改进用户体验,例如支持更多的加密货币或者增强的用户界面。
- 兼容性:持续更新可以确保设备与新的交易平台或接口保持兼容,避免潜在的交易问题。
5. 硬件冷钱包适合哪些用户使用?
硬件冷钱包特别适合以下几类用户:
- 长期投资者:那些打算长期持有加密货币的人,他们更需要安全的存储解决方案。
- 大额投资者:持有大量加密资产的用户,使用硬件冷钱包可以降低风险。
- 安全意识较强的用户:对于安全性有高度重视,并了解如何使用安全设备的人群。
- 频繁交易者:虽然冷钱包不适合频繁交易,但可以在交易时临时连接,从而兼顾安全性与便利性。
总结
测试硬件冷钱包的安全性是确保加密资产安全的重要环节。通过对钱包的设计评估、固件更新、模拟攻击测试等步骤,用户能够更好地理解和提高其冷钱包的安全性。同时,保持良好的用户行为和适当的安全意识,也是保护数字资产的关键。希望本文提供的信息能够帮助用户有效地测试和使用硬件冷钱包。